From 7446d35e1dd69e1da8241277eae09e293741b362 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: Peter Maydell Date: Mon, 7 Sep 2015 10:39:28 +0100 Subject: target-arm/arm-semi.c: SYS_EXIT on A64 takes a parameter block The A64 semihosting API changes the interface for SYS_EXIT so that instead of taking a single exception type in a register, it takes a parameter block containing the exception type and a sub-code. Implement this.
